Transaction 057c77a4a6024240cc293070c895b3a56c06d39530c5ea133e99ce4aded81844

2 Input
2 Outputs
  • 057c77a4a6024240cc293070c895b3a56c06d39530c5ea133e99ce4aded81844:0
  • value  637600
    address  1DTdpSbo3QoE4CMFW7zZnedQqQZAPwWmHF
  • 057c77a4a6024240cc293070c895b3a56c06d39530c5ea133e99ce4aded81844:1
  • value  514415
    address  bc1qwt23m8qlzf6tnf07r2qvttj0gdfe608052txeq